Home Price Trends — Brownsville, MN
As of Oct '25, the median home price in Brownsville, MN is $342,000, with a year-over-year change of 6.6%. This indicates that home prices in Brownsville, MN are increasing. According to Zillow, the 1-year price projection is 1.8%, suggesting an increase housing market in the next year.
Cost per Home Type
| Home Type | Median Home Value | YoY % Change |
|---|---|---|
All Homes | $342,000 | 6.6% |
| Single Family | $342,000 | 6.2% |

Property Listings — Brownsville, MN
As of Oct '25, Realtor.com reports that the median days on market for a home in Brownsville, MN is 64. This is a increase of 22.0% from last year, suggesting that homes are sitting on the market longer than last year. The percentage of listed homes with a reduced price is 0.0%, representing a small inventory and little supply pressure on home prices.
| Metric | Zip Code Average | Year over Year % Change |
|---|---|---|
Median Listing Price | $400,000 | -19.0% |
Listing Count | 2 | -50.0% |
| Listings as % of Homes | N/A | -50.0% |
Days on Market | 64 | 22.0% |
Demographics — Brownsville, MN
As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Brownsville, MN has a population of 1,010, which has decreased by -1.9% over the past 5 years. Brownsville, MN is a moderately popular place for families, as children make up 19.2% of the population. The area has a poorly educated workforce, with 23.4% of adult residents holding a bachelor’s degree or higher. There are few residents working remotely, with 7.9% reporting working from home.
| Metric | Latest Census | YoY % Change |
|---|---|---|
Population | 1,010 | -1.9% |
% Under 18 | 19.2% | -2.0% |
% Seniors | 29.3% | 27.9% |
% WFH | 7.9% | 75.6% |
% w/ College Degree | 23.4% | 17.0% |
As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Brownsville, MN is a predominantly white area, with 91.5% of the population identifying as white. The white population has shrunk by 3.8% in the last 5 years. The second most common race or ethnicity in Brownsville, MN is hispanic, making up 0.9% of the population. Foreign-born residents account for 0.8% of the population in Brownsville, MN, and this percentage has decreased by 71.4% as of the ACS Survey 5 years prior, suggesting fewer immigrants are calling the area home.
